No matrix is output from that, but it is stored in the dataset.
You can apply the inverse by hand, but that is not necessary.
- draw your atlas-based mask in Talairach View
- change your view to Original View
- Define Datamode -> Write-> Olay
That will save your Overlay (mask) dataset in +orig space, which
means applying the inverse transformation that is stored in the
anatomical +tlrc dataset.
----
On a related note, having an sform of 1 means scanner coordinates.
If your dataset were aligned to the MNI atlas, the sform_code should
have been set to 4.
